NAIROBI,KENYA, OCT 24-The DCI detectives have arrested 10 suspects and managed to recover stolen goods following a surge breaking of bars in counties of Meru, Tharaka Nithi, Embu, Laikipia and Kirinyaga.

The suspects; Boniface Mutwiri, Patrick Mwenda, David Mwaki,Gideon Gitobu,Sharon Makena,Fidelias Kananu,Abdillahi Yussuf,Caroline Kanana,Boniface Kathiri and Martin Mwiti were arrested after a series of raids conducted by the DCI’s crime research detectives.

Detectives managed to raid stinger lounge which is owned by the alleged mastermind behind the bar breakings Geoffrey Muriuki who is yet to be captured, where they managed to recover stolen goods such as assorted alcoholic drinks, keg pumps, keg cylinders and others.

“In one of the raids and search conducted at stinger lodge bar owned by Geoffrey Muriuki who is believed to be the mastermind behind the breakings and as well as the notorious custodian of stolen goods, recovery of assorted alcoholic drinks, keg pumps, keg cylinders among other items was made,” stated the DCI in their statement.

Further,the detectives also managed to intercept vehicles belonging to the suspects and , inside the Toyota probox Reg No.KCA 836R driven by Gedion Gatobu, they managed to recover a panga, and a metal bar. The other Toyota probox Reg. No. KBK 075S driven by David Mwaki, they managed to recover two metal bars, two pairs of number plates and an empty sack.

They also raided Sharon Makena’s house and recovered goods which are believed to be stolen including; an LG TV, assorted drinks, keg pumps, an infinix phone and a camera. The DCI detectives are still leading the manhunt for the stinger lounge owner Geoffrey Muriuki.
